In this video, Tr. Brandon carries out two exciting experiments:
ย 
๐ŸŒ‹ ๐—ง๐—ต๐—ฒ ๐—ฉ๐—ผ๐—น๐—ฐ๐—ฎ๐—ป๐—ผ ๐—˜๐˜…๐—ฝ๐—ฒ๐—ฟ๐—ถ๐—บ๐—ฒ๐—ป๐˜ โ€“ When potassium permanganate meets hydrogen peroxide, it produces manganese dioxide, acting as a catalyst to rapidly decompose the hydrogen peroxide and release oxygen gas โ€” creating an eruptive reaction!
ย 
๐Ÿ”ฅ ๐—ง๐—ต๐—ฒ ๐—™๐—น๐—ฎ๐—บ๐—ฒ๐˜๐—ต๐—ฟ๐—ผ๐˜„๐—ฒ๐—ฟ ๐—˜๐˜…๐—ฝ๐—ฒ๐—ฟ๐—ถ๐—บ๐—ฒ๐—ป๐˜ โ€“ Watch how smaller particles speed up the rate of combustion when dispersed into a flame, showing the effect of surface area on reaction rate.
